Maserati Levante is more important than ever before

Next year is an important year for Maserati. Disappointing sales make the upcoming Levante more important than it ever was before.

In a conversation with Autocar, Giulio Pastore, Maserati's brand manager, stated that the success of the Levante is essential for the continuing Maserati. They're aiming to sell 70.000 cars in 2018 and that's impossible with their current range of models. That's why Maserati spends so much time on the development of the SUV which was already introduced as a concept model in 2011.

Next year, at the Geneva Motor Show, Maserati will introduced the Levante. Meanwhile, they're working on the Alfieri, the ultimate expression of Maserati's DNA. But we don't know when they will introduced this model. Actually, they need to renew the GranTurismo because the lifecycle of this model is way too long, a problem that Aston Martin also has with their DB9. It's important to come up with something new every once in a while and that's probably why the Italians won't sell as much cars as they would want to.
